Comprehending Conservatory Frames

Products Used in Conservatory Frames

Conservatory frames can be constructed from different products, each with its advantages and downsides. Below is a table summarizing the primary products used:

MaterialAdvantagesDisadvantages
uPVCLow maintenance, affordable, excellent insulationCan stain gradually, less durable
AluminiumLight-weight, strong, modern visualPoor insulation unless thermal break is used
WoodNatural look, good insulationRequires routine maintenance, susceptible to rot
CompositeLong lasting, visual appeal, low maintenanceHigher cost, may not be as widely offered

Why Frame Restoration is Crucial

Failures in the frame of a conservatory can lead to considerable issues, consisting of:

  1. Structural Integrity: A weakened frame can endanger the whole structure, risking prospective collapse.
  2. Thermal Efficiency: Damaged frames can cause increased energy bills due to loss of heat.
  3. Visual appeals: A degrading frame can detract from the visual appeal of the conservatory and the home.
  4. Water Leakage: Compromised frames can lead to water ingress, resulting in mold and decay.

Step 2: Choosing the Right Materials

Depending upon the frame material, particular restoration approaches and products will be required. A breakdown is offered in the table listed below:

Frame MaterialRecommended Restoration Techniques
uPVCCleaning with specialized uPVC cleaners, replacement if damaged
AluminiumSandblasting, repainting, or powder finishing to avoid deterioration
TimberRepairing or replacing damaged areas with treated wood
CompositeSurface area cleaning, inspecting joints and seals for damage

Frequently Asked Questions About Conservatory Frame Restoration

1. Just how much does conservatory frame restoration cost?

The cost significantly differs based upon the level of the damage, the size of the conservatory, and the materials involved. Minor repairs can range from ₤ 200 to ₤ 800, while full replacements can go from ₤ 1,500 to ₤ 5,000 or more.

2. Can I do the restoration myself?

Some small repairs can be DIY tasks; however, for significant damage, it's recommended to employ a professional to guarantee security and compliance with building regulations.

3. How frequently should I inspect my conservatory frame?

It is suggested to examine the frame a minimum of when a year, trying to find signs of wear and any prospective issues.

4. What are the indications that my frame requires restoration?

Indications consist of noticeable damage, rust or corrosion, water leaks, drafts, or excessive condensation.

5. Will restoration improve the value of my home?

Yes, a well-kept and brought back conservatory can add value to your home, making it more appealing to possible buyers.
